I absolutely adore Indian literature that breaks stereotypes, and there’s a treasure trove of romantic novels with fierce female leads. Take 'The Palace of Illusions' by Chitra Banerjee Divakaruni—it’s a retelling of the 'Mahabharata' from Draupadi’s perspective, blending romance, ambition, and defiance. She’s not some damsel waiting for rescue; she shapes her own destiny, even in a patriarchal world. The romantic elements are woven into her larger journey, making it feel organic and powerful.
Another gem is 'The Zoya Factor' by Anuja Chauhan. Zoya Singh Solanki is this quirky, relatable cricket analyst who becomes a lucky charm for the Indian team. The romance with the captain isn’t just fluff—it’s about her asserting her agency while navigating fame and superstition. The banter is *chef’s kiss*, and Zoya’s flaws make her feel real. Modern Indian romance often sidelines women as decorative, but these books put them center stage, flaws and all.
Can we talk about genre-blending? Trisha Das's 'Ms. Draupadi Kuru: After the Pandavas' is a riot. It's a myth-retelling where Draupadi gets fed up and goes to the modern world. Her independence is the entire premise—it's fierce, unapologetic, and loaded with witty commentary. The romantic elements are present but are utterly on her terms. It's a fantastic, satirical look at what 'agency' really means for a legendary character. The voice is sharp and contemporary, making ancient themes feel immediate and wildly entertaining.
